Telmisartan Hydrochlorothiazide is a medication commonly prescribed to treat high blood pressure. It is a combination of two active ingredients: Telmisartan, an angiotensin receptor blocker, and Hydrochlorothiazide, a diuretic. This article will explore the uses, benefits, side effects, and warnings associated with this medicine.
Uses
Telmisartan Hydrochlorothiazide is primarily used to manage hypertension, also known as high blood pressure. It works by relaxing blood vessels, allowing blood to flow more easily, and reducing the amount of fluid in the body. By lowering blood pressure, it helps prevent heart attacks, strokes, and kidney problems.

Side Effects
Like any medication, Telmisartan Hydrochlorothiazide may cause side effects. Common side effects include:
- Dizziness or lightheadedness
- Headache
- Increased urination
- Muscle cramps
- Weakness or tiredness
- Stomach pain or diarrhea
These side effects are usually mild and temporary. However, if they persist or worsen, it is important to consult a healthcare professional.
Warnings
Before taking Telmisartan Hydrochlorothiazide, it is essential to be aware of the following warnings:
- Pregnancy and breastfeeding: This medication can harm the fetus or pass into breast milk, so it is important to inform your doctor if you are pregnant or breastfeeding.
- Dehydration: Telmisartan Hydrochlorothiazide is a diuretic, which means it increases urination. It is crucial to stay hydrated and drink enough fluids while taking this medication.
- Allergies: If you are allergic to Telmisartan, Hydrochlorothiazide, or any other medications, inform your doctor to ensure your safety.
- Other medical conditions: Inform your doctor about any other medical conditions you may have, including kidney or liver problems, diabetes, gout, or electrolyte imbalances.
- Interactions: Telmisartan Hydrochlorothiazide may interact with certain medications, such as lithium, non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s), or other blood pressure medications. Always inform your doctor about all the medications you are taking.
